LONDON, Feb 2 (Reuters) - Britain's FTSE 100 .FTSE is predicted to open on Tuesday about 36 points lower, or down 0.6 percent, Germany's DAX .GDAXI to fall 68 points, or 0.7 percent, and France's CAC 40 .FCHI to fall 26 points, or 0.6 percent, according to IG.
COMPANY NEWS
UBS UBSG.VX
UBS proposed raising its 2015 dividend to 0.85 Swiss franc per share including a special payout of 0.25 francs, just ahead of analyst expectations, after posting a 79 percent rise in full-year net profit, its best result since 2010.
WACKER CHEMIE WCHG.DE
German specialty chemicals maker Wacker Chemie WCHG.DE posted forecast-beating core earnings in the fourth quarter, lifted by rising demand at its chemicals division as well as a weak euro.
GIVAUDAN GIVN.VX
Swiss flavours and fragrance maker Givaudan reported a 12.7 percent rise in net profit in 2015 as cost-cutting measures and lower taxes helped offset the impact of weaker sales.
SWEDBANK SWEDb.ST
The Swedish banking group posted fourth-quarter net earnings below market expectations on Tuesday and lowered its dividend.

SANOFI SASY.PA
The company said on Tuesday that its Sanofi Pasteur vaccines division has launched a vaccine research and development project targeting prevention of the Zika virus.
STATOIL STL.OL

HSBC HSBA.L
HSBC has lost an appeal against the launch of a formal investigation in France into allegations it helped customers dodge tax, two sources told Reuters on Monday. EDF EDF.PA
French power group EDF slightly exceeded its nuclear power production expectations last year and expects fo further raise production in 2017 and 2018, French daily Les Echos reports. EDF.PA
SAP SAPG.DE
SAP agreed to pay nearly $3.9 million to settle U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ission civil charges over a former executive's scheme to bribe Panama government officials in order to win lucrative technology contracts. VOWG_p.DE
